Hey, I have just bought said turbo and am planning my engine set up.

so how well does the gt17 handle not running a dumpvalve? i know the t3 has a strong shaft and can take it.

peoples thoughts on it too please would be grand.

thanking you all.

I,m running a GT17 at 15/16psi and even with a dump valve it squeaks and chatters at full bore changes - I guess the dump valve is not big enough.

I didn,t bother about compressor stall until I read how much damage it might cause - I do now
